Food

One of the most popular and typical dishes to try in Dembeni, Mayotte is called "Pilao". It is a rice dish cooked with various spices including cumin, turmeric, cloves, cinnamon, and bay leaves. The rice is generally cooked with vegetables such as carrots, green beans, and peas, and can be served with chicken, beef, or fish.

Another popular dish is "Mataba", which is a savory pancake made from cassava leaves, coconut milk, and spices. It is typically served with rice and a side of meat, such as chicken or goat.

Lastly, "Langouste a la Vanille" is another must-try dish when in Mayotte. It is a lobster dish that's cooked with vanilla beans, giving it a unique and flavorful taste. It is often served with rice and greens.

Activities

Some fun activities that local people enjoy in Dembeni, Mayotte include:

1. Visiting the beach: As Mayotte is an island, there are many beaches to explore around Dembeni where you can swim, sunbathe or simply relax.

2. Exploring the local markets: Local markets such as the Marche de Combani and the Marche de Mtsapere offer a variety of fresh produce, spices and souvenirs to purchase.

3. Hiking in the mountains: The region around Dembeni has several mountains that are popular for hiking, such as Mount Choungui and Mount Mtsapere.

4. Participating in water sports: Activities such as snorkeling, scuba diving, and kayaking are popular among locals who enjoy exploring the lagoon and coral reefs.

5. Attending cultural events: Mayotte has a rich cultural heritage, and locals enjoy participating in traditional events such as music and dance performances or visiting historic sites like the Badjanani Mosque or the Kavani Tomb.
